Should You Buy a 1981 Ford E-150?

The 1981 Ford E-150 is a passenger van that offers a blend of utility and comfort, making it a practical choice for families or groups needing ample space. Powered by a 4.9L V6 engine, it delivers 128 horsepower and 250 lb-ft of torque, providing adequate performance for city driving and highway cruising. The rear-wheel drive configuration enhances stability, especially when loaded. Although the exact fuel economy is unknown, the use of regular unleaded fuel keeps operating costs manageable for budget-conscious buyers. The 3-speed automatic transmission contributes to a straightforward driving experience, ideal for those who prefer simplicity over complexity in their vehicle's operation.

Known Issues (NHTSA Data)

No significant NHTSA complaints on record. However, as with any older vehicle, potential buyers should be aware of common age-related issues such as rust, wear on suspension components, and electrical system reliability. It's advisable to have a thorough inspection performed before purchase to ensure the vehicle's overall condition.
